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4946 71795482 353987371
228 921035
228 921035
2205819 183274 863 452467
All about undefined
Interested in learning more?
228 921035
2205819 183274 863 452467
See more
54797641 8894729 750049317
9478356430 27687030025 7270438767
See more
0469338 0151006 913441
03 460 3574 723480065
See more